概括
这项研究引入了生物模拟多细胞分片,使用微流体治疗急性肝衰竭 (ALF). 这些工程结构改善了细胞的排列和功能,在ALF大鼠中显示出有前途的治疗效果.

背景情况:
- 细胞疗法在急性肝衰竭 (ALF) 中表现有前途.
- 治疗疗效通常受到细胞损失和不良排列的限制.
- 肝脏微单元为改进的细胞疗法提供了灵感.
研究的目的:
- 开发一种新的,空间有序的多细胞叶片用于ALF治疗.
- 利用微流体连续技术用于仿生结构制造.
- 在ALF大鼠模型中评估这些工程性叶片的治疗潜力.
主要方法:
- 通过组装并行毛细血管来构建微流体.
- 封装的人类静脉内皮细胞 (HUVECs),肝细胞和介酶干细胞 (MSCs) 在酸中.
- 利用Ca2+溶液形成空洞的微纤维,具有模仿肝叶片的特定细胞结构.
主要成果:
- 制造的微纤维非常类似于肝脏叶片的绳状结构.
- 在实验室中证明了出色的类似肝脏的功能.
- 在ALF大鼠中,仿生叶片抑制了炎症,减少了亡,并促进了再生.
结论:
- 空间有序的多细胞微纤维显示出治疗ALF的巨大潜力.
- 与传统的细胞疗法相比,这种方法提供了更好的治疗效果.
- 仿生叶片在肝脏疾病的再生医学中是一个有希望的进步.

Liver Regeneration
3.2K
The liver is an important organ in vertebrates that plays an essential role in metabolism. It is also responsible for storing and redistributing nutrients such as carbohydrates, fats, and vitamins in the body. Additionally, the liver releases bile salts which are critical for digesting food and eliminating toxic metabolites from the body.

Tissue Renewal without Stem Cells
1.7K
After cellular or tissue damage, the resident stem cells present in the human body can locally repair and regenerate the damaged tissue or organ. However, even though some tissues do not have stem cells, they can repair and regenerate with the help of pre-existing cells. For example, beta cells of the pancreas and hepatocytes of the liver can divide to renew and regenerate the tissue. Here, both cell division and cell death are well regulated by homeostasis.

Liver Histology
516
The microscopic anatomy of the liver is a complex and intricate system that comprises numerous structural units known as liver lobules, each of which is comparable in size to a sesame seed. These hexagonal structures consist of plates of liver cells or hepatocytes, which are characterized by their versatility and abundance of cellular apparatus like rough and smooth ER, Golgi apparatus, peroxisomes, and mitochondria.
